๐Ÿ›๏ธ Why Study in Kyrgyzstan?

๐ŸŽ“ Affordable, Accredited Education

Kyrgyzstan is renowned for its low tuition fees and cost-effective living standards, making it one of the most affordable study destinations for international students. Tuition fees for bachelorโ€™s or medical programs typically range from $1,500 to $4,000 per year, depending on the university and field of study. This affordability extends to daily living, where monthly costs average around $250 to $400 including accommodation, food, and transport.

๐Ÿ’ก Many Kyrgyz universities follow international education standards and offer degrees recognized globally, especially in fields like medicine and engineering.

๐Ÿงญ Overview of Kyrgyzstanโ€™s Higher Education System

FeatureDescription
Total Universities28 accredited universities
Degree Programs Offered527 (Bachelors: 359, Masters: 119, PhD: 49)
Medium of InstructionKyrgyz, Russian, English, and Turkish
Academic CalendarSeptember to June (2 semesters)

๐Ÿ… Top Universities in Kyrgyzstan

1. American University of Central Asia (AUCA)

A US-style liberal arts university in Bishkek, AUCA offers accredited degrees in international relations, business, sociology, and media studies. Instruction is in English.

2. Kyrgyz-Russian Slavic University (KRSU)

Founded through cooperation between Russia and Kyrgyzstan, KRSU is a prestigious university offering programs in engineering, IT, and biomedical sciences. Courses are mainly in Russian.

3. Kyrgyz-Turkish Manas University

A joint initiative between Turkey and Kyrgyzstan, this university offers a wide range of programs with instruction in Turkish and Kyrgyz, especially popular for humanities and sciences.

4. Osh State University (OSU)

A leading institution in southern Kyrgyzstan with 27,000 students, OSU is famous for its medical and legal programs, including two medical colleges attracting students from Asia and Africa.


๐Ÿงช Popular Fields of Study and Tuition Fees

DisciplineTuition Fees (Annual)
Medicine$2,500 โ€“ $4,000
Business & Economics$1,500 โ€“ $2,500
Engineering$1,800 โ€“ $3,000
Computer Science$2,000 โ€“ $3,200
International Relations$1,500 โ€“ $2,700
Law & Jurisprudence$2,000 โ€“ $3,500
Environmental Sciences$1,600 โ€“ $2,400
Arts and Design$1,400 โ€“ $2,200

๐Ÿ™๏ธ Best Student Cities in Kyrgyzstan

๐Ÿ“ Bishkek

The capital city is the heart of education and student life. Home to top institutions like AUCA and KRSU, Bishkek also offers a rich mix of nightlife, parks, and Soviet-era architecture. Check out Bishkek attractions and student life.

๐Ÿ“ Osh

Known for its ancient Silk Road heritage and vibrant bazaars, Osh is home to OSU and offers a slower-paced but culturally rich student life.

๐Ÿ“ Karakol & Jalal-Abad

Perfect for outdoor lovers and students seeking nature-focused disciplines like ecotourism and environmental studies.

๐Ÿงณ Life in Kyrgyzstan for Students

๐Ÿ’ธ Cost of Living

Kyrgyzstan offers a very low cost of living. Students typically spend between $250 to $400/month, covering rent, food, transport, and leisure.

๐Ÿฝ๏ธ Food & Culture

Enjoy local dishes like beshbarmak, laghman, and plov. Halal and vegetarian options are widely available.

๐Ÿ”๏ธ Outdoor Exploration

๐Ÿ“‘ Admission Requirements for International Students

  • Completed high school diploma or equivalent
  • Proof of English/Russian/Turkish language proficiency (varies by university)
  • Valid passport and visa
  • Financial statement or scholarship proof
  • Application form and motivation letter
